Liverpool ONE scores debut duo for football fans

Landsec has announced a duo of football-focused concepts are to open at Liverpool ONE.  Crossbar, a new kind of football experience, and premium sports retailer, Pro:Direct Soccer, will be making their debuts at the destination next spring.  Both will add to the unique experience-led offer at Liverpool ONE, reflecting its position as the heart of the UK’s most sociable city.

·       Pro:Direct Soccer, the world’s leading premium online football retailer, is creating a 6,000 sq ft PD:FC store.  Showcasing elite on-pitch gear, training essentials, terrace-inspired fashion, and city-ready tech clothing and trainers, it will set a new benchmark for football retail.  The store will blend cutting-edge performance innovation with products that celebrate the game and its culture beyond the pitch.  More than a store, PD:FC is a cultural hub, drawing from the streets, stadiums, and creative influences that make Liverpool and Merseyside a global epicentre of football and lifestyle.

·       Located above Pro:Direct and spanning 25,000 sq ft over two floors, Crossbar will open its first-ever location at Liverpool ONE.  Situated on Manesty’s Lane, occupying the upper levels of the former Flannels and Beauty Bazaar Harvey Nichols with an entrance on the ground floor, Crossbar will feature tech-enabled state-of-the-art football boxes with reactive projection, motion tracking, and surround sound.  Alongside the gaming floor will be a bar and casual dining area, while upstairs, Club 11 will provide a full restaurant experience.

 Together with the recently opened 7,000 sq ft Anthropologie store, the 38,000 sq ft of signings complete the re-letting of the former Flannels and Beauty Bazaar Harvey Nichols units.
